pub struct ConnectToTargetSqlDbTaskOutput {
pub id: Option<String>,
pub databases: Option<String>,
pub target_server_version: Option<String>,
pub target_server_brand_version: Option<String>,
}
Expand description
Output for the task that validates connection to SQL DB and target server requirements
Fields§
§id: Option<String>
Result identifier
databases: Option<String>
Source databases as a map from database name to database id
target_server_version: Option<String>
Version of the target server
target_server_brand_version: Option<String>
Target server brand version
Implementations§
Trait Implementations§
Source§impl Clone for ConnectToTargetSqlDbTaskOutput
impl Clone for ConnectToTargetSqlDbTaskOutput
Source§fn clone(&self) -> ConnectToTargetSqlDbTaskOutput
fn clone(&self) -> ConnectToTargetSqlDbTaskOutput
Returns a duplicate of the value. Read more
1.0.0 · Source§fn clone_from(&mut self, source: &Self)
fn clone_from(&mut self, source: &Self)
Performs copy-assignment from
source
. Read moreSource§impl Default for ConnectToTargetSqlDbTaskOutput
impl Default for ConnectToTargetSqlDbTaskOutput
Source§fn default() -> ConnectToTargetSqlDbTaskOutput
fn default() -> ConnectToTargetSqlDbTaskOutput
Returns the “default value” for a type. Read more
Source§impl<'de> Deserialize<'de> for ConnectToTargetSqlDbTaskOutput
impl<'de> Deserialize<'de> for ConnectToTargetSqlDbTaskOutput
Source§fn deserialize<__D>(__deserializer: __D) -> Result<Self, __D::Error>where
__D: Deserializer<'de>,
fn deserialize<__D>(__deserializer: __D) -> Result<Self, __D::Error>where
__D: Deserializer<'de>,
Deserialize this value from the given Serde deserializer. Read more
Source§impl PartialEq for ConnectToTargetSqlDbTaskOutput
impl PartialEq for ConnectToTargetSqlDbTaskOutput
Source§fn eq(&self, other: &ConnectToTargetSqlDbTaskOutput) -> bool
fn eq(&self, other: &ConnectToTargetSqlDbTaskOutput) -> bool
Tests for
self
and other
values to be equal, and is used by ==
.impl StructuralPartialEq for ConnectToTargetSqlDbTaskOutput
Auto Trait Implementations§
impl Freeze for ConnectToTargetSqlDbTaskOutput
impl RefUnwindSafe for ConnectToTargetSqlDbTaskOutput
impl Send for ConnectToTargetSqlDbTaskOutput
impl Sync for ConnectToTargetSqlDbTaskOutput
impl Unpin for ConnectToTargetSqlDbTaskOutput
impl UnwindSafe for ConnectToTargetSqlDbTaskOutput
Blanket Implementations§
Source§impl<T> BorrowMut<T> for Twhere
T: ?Sized,
impl<T> BorrowMut<T> for Twhere
T: ?Sized,
Source§fn borrow_mut(&mut self) -> &mut T
fn borrow_mut(&mut self) -> &mut T
Mutably borrows from an owned value. Read more